Output 8776593a805d24c7bdd17ba5cc521dfd0b8a5f3b6e67583d951bfb0a1a81add2:0

value
70399450
script pubkey
OP_0 OP_PUSHBYTES_20 eb64bee68824abb9461cabe9a66bc0e908f5d26c
address
ltc1qadjtae5gyj4mj3su4056v67qayy0t5nvge7k3h
transaction
8776593a805d24c7bdd17ba5cc521dfd0b8a5f3b6e67583d951bfb0a1a81add2
spent
true